摘要
Samples of uranium ore from the Cigar Lake deposit in northern Saskatchewan, Canada, were analyzed using XPS. High-resolution spectra were recorded for the strongest bands of the major elements (U 4 f , C 1 s, O 1 s, Pb 4 f, S 2 p, Cu 2 p, Fe 2p, and the valence region (0-20 eV)) to obtain chemical state information for these samples. In general, the U-VI/U-IV ratio was very low, i.e., much less than 0.5, the threshold for the oxidative dissolution of UO2. The low values of the UVVI/U-IV ratio observed for samples from the Cigar Lake deposit indicate thermodynamic stability of the uranium ore in the reduced aqueous environment. Similarities between the disposal vault envisaged in the Canadian Nuclear Fuel Waste Management Program and the Cigar Lake deposit suggest that, if geochemical conditions in the vault were to be similar to those in the deposit, the longterm dissolution of UO2 fuel would be very minimal.
